Do stay at home wives get paid?

On average, they spend almost twice as many hours caring for children and doing household work as working moms. From an accounting standpoint, the total stay-at-home moms would earn annually based on the wages of workers in jobs similar to the daily tasks they perform would be $36,189.75.

Should homemakers be paid?

The Supreme Court has said the value of a woman’s work at home must be placed at par with that of her office-going husband. The debate was again reignited earlier this year when actor-turned-politician Kamal Haasan said the state should recognise this officially and pay homemakers a salary.

Are homemakers considered unemployed?

Unemployed workers are those who are jobless, seeking a job, and ready to work if they find a job. Note that the labor force does not include the jobless who are not seeking work, such as full-time students, homemakers, and retirees. They are considered to be outside the labor force.
